ok here goes, This is what you will need to run an 8KW ebb/flow grow, start to finish, plus sum left over just in case. prices are approximate.

_____________________________

8x 1000W lights:
-bulbs-$600 (hortilux)
-ballasts -$1200 (xtrasun)
-reflectors - $900 (radiant 8)

4x 4x8' flood tables - $1000(botanicare)

4x - 100 gallon res - $500(botanicare)

4x - 396gph pump - $100 (ecoplus)

4x - air pumps and stones - $100 (hydrofarm)


12x - bags hydroton - $300

144x - 1gal smartpots - $200

5gallons floranova bloom - $300 (general hydroponics)

1gallon floralicious plus - $150 (general hydroponics)

Co2 monitor - $500 (sentinel c-ppm1)

co2 tanks & gas- $500

co2 regulator - $100 (sentinel co2-reg)

6x oscillating fans - $150 (airking)

2x 8"fans - $400 (vortex)

50ft insulated ducting - $100

100ft panda plastic $100

25kbtu air conditioner - $700 (LG)

144x clones - $800 (KUSH!!!)

Electrical materials & Labor - $500 (important!)

miscellaneous - $200

TOTAL: $9,400
(not included = 2 months rent, 2 months electricity, 2 months water)

I don't see a product containing enzymes listed, depending on the water source you might want to toss in some Cal/Mag + ... where's the hardware to connect everything (staple gun, staples, worm gear clamps, duct tape, shit the duct tape alone will eat up that 200 for misc.)?
 
seriously, home depot runs cost $200 a pop, you will be making atleast $1000 worth of runs, ducting tape wire electrical upgrading, wood nails, dont skimp on ventilation, you got some good advice but a good fan and enviromental controller is key or atleast get prepared for high humidty at some point
